深圳金和盛软件开发成本估算

211次 2015-09-25

  随着社会经济不断的发展,商业的竞争也是越来越激烈。软件作为一款能帮助众多企业解决需求的产品,也是很多软件开发者的必争之地。软件的开发应对于各种个样的需求,对软件开发商的要求也越来越高。但是相对应的开发成本也是随之增加。


  为了避免软件开发价格的虚高,做到以实在的价钱开发出比较理想的软件,深圳金和盛软件开发公司介绍:成本是关键:

  一、软件人员的水平

  不同层次水平的软件开发人员,他们的素质、经验跟所掌握的技术是各不相同的。有人做过这样的一个试验:找出几个不同程度的软件开发人员进行同一款软件的开发,并且对所开发的程序进行一个系统的分析统计。最后得出:最好的跟最差的效率相差了五倍,有的达到十几倍,由此可见软件开发人员的技术高低对工作的效率影响有多大。

  二、软件的开发复杂程度

  1、应用程序:像一般的用高级语言来写科学计算、数据处理、企业管理等一些用户程序。

  2、实用类程序:例如用系统程序设计语言或汇编语言来写出编译程序、汇编程序、联接编辑程序等。

  3、系统程序:用汇编语言或者系统程序语言写的操作系统,实时处理控制系统等。

  开发软件所花费的时间估算:

  应用程序所花的时间TDEV(AP)=2.5*(PM)**0.38

  实用程序所花的时间TDEV(UP)=2.5*(PM)**0.36

  系统程序所花的时间TDEV(SP)=2.5*(PM)**0.32

  软件开发的可靠性要求 软件的可靠性是在计划阶段,考虑到软件可能失效的代价而确定下来的,要根据开发和维护的价格,提出不同的可靠性要求,对软件开发的工作量综合地作出估计。表2.6给出与五类软件可靠性相应的开发工作量系数。

上一篇:深圳金和盛软件开发需求分析下一篇:深圳金和盛软件开发顺序